[0001] This utility model relates to the field of cleaning equipment technology, specifically to a cleaning structure for a vacuum cleaner. Background Technology
[0002] Hydrocarbon vacuum cleaners clean based on the dissolving power of the cleaning agent. Based on the degreasing mechanism of the solubility of grease or oily contaminants: the principle of like dissolves like, hydrocarbon cleaning agents have good environmental protection properties and cleaning ability, do not corrode metals, and can meet the cleaning needs of parts in many fields. They are often used in industry for cleaning mechanical components.
[0003] The typical cleaning structure of a hydrocarbon vacuum cleaner simply involves placing the workpiece into the cleaning chamber and relying on a spray mechanism in conjunction with vacuum to perform spray immersion cleaning. If necessary, auxiliary cleaning methods such as ultrasonic cleaning may also be added. Although these cleaning methods can improve the cleaning efficiency of the workpiece to some extent, the workpieces tend to pile up in the cleaning chamber, making it difficult to clean stubborn oil stains and dirt from the parts of the workpieces that come into contact with each other or from the parts of the workpieces that come into contact with the inner wall of the cleaning chamber and are far from the spray mechanism. This creates certain cleaning dead zones, which greatly prolongs the cleaning time and reduces the cleaning effect and efficiency. Utility Model Content
[0004] In view of this, the present invention provides a cleaning structure for a vacuum cleaner, which can rotate the material to be cleaned in the cleaning chamber, thereby enabling more efficient cleaning of all parts of the workpiece, resulting in better cleaning effect and higher efficiency.
[0005]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, this utility model provides a cleaning structure for a vacuum cleaner, including a cleaning chamber horizontally mounted on a frame. The cleaning chamber is welded to the frame, and a cleaning basket is detachably mounted inside a fixed frame. The cleaning basket is secured within the fixed frame and can slide along the axis of the cleaning chamber under external force, enabling the installation and separation of the cleaning basket from the fixed frame. A rotating component is provided on the cleaning chamber, which can swing or rotate the fixed frame and the cleaning basket inside the fixed frame. This utility model can drive the fixed frame to rotate while simultaneously rotating the cleaning basket and the workpiece inside it. Combined with the cleaning agent in the cleaning chamber, it achieves efficient rinsing of the workpiece, greatly reducing cleaning dead zones, increasing the oscillation frequency of the cleaning liquid in the cleaning chamber, improving cleaning efficiency, and making the cleaning more efficient and thorough.
[0006] Annular rails are welded to both ends of the cleaning chamber, with the openings of the annular rails facing the axis of the cleaning chamber. Turntables adapted to the annular rails are welded to both ends of the fixed frame. The turntables are rotatably mounted inside the annular rails. The rotating component is fixed together with the turntable located on the same side. The rotating component can drive the turntable to swing or rotate within the annular rail located on the same side.
[0007] The rotating assembly includes a drive component fixedly mounted on the outer wall of the cleaning chamber. The drive component is a servo motor, and a rotating shaft is driven at the end of the output shaft of the drive component. The rotating shaft passes through the side wall of the cleaning chamber, and the connection between the rotating shaft and the cleaning chamber is rotatably connected by a sealed bearing and a water seal. There are two water seals, which are respectively mounted on the rotating shaft on both sides of the side wall of the cleaning chamber. The water seals are used to efficiently seal the connection between the cleaning chamber and the rotating shaft without affecting the rotation of the rotating shaft, which greatly improves the sealing performance of the cleaning chamber. The fixed frame is fixed together with the rotating shaft. This invention can rotate the rotating shaft and the fixed frame together by rotating the output shaft of the drive component, thereby realizing the throwing of the workpiece to be cleaned inside the fixed frame and the tumbling and stirring of the cleaning liquid in the cleaning chamber, which greatly improves the cleaning efficiency and effect of the workpiece to be cleaned.
[0008] A speed reducer is provided at the end of the output shaft of the servo motor. The output end of the speed reducer is fixed together with the rotating shaft. The rotating shaft passes through the inner ring of the sealed bearing and is fixed together with the inner ring of the sealed bearing.
[0009] A mounting frame is also provided at the front of the frame. The mounting frame is welded to the front of the frame and is equipped with a telescopic push rod. The telescopic push rod is an electric push rod or a hydraulic push rod. A sealing door is provided at the end of the output rod of the telescopic push rod. A sealing gasket is provided on the surface of the sealing door opposite to the cleaning chamber. The sealing gasket is made of non-slip, wear-resistant and corrosion-resistant rubber. The sealing door seals the front end of the cleaning chamber under the push of the output rod of the telescopic push rod.
[0010] The mounting bracket is also equipped with a slide rail, and a slider is slidably installed inside the slide rail. The slider is fixed to the outside of the sealed door.

[0022] like Figure 1 and Figure 2 As shown: This embodiment provides a cleaning structure for a vacuum cleaner, including a cleaning chamber 200 horizontally disposed on a frame 100. The cleaning chamber 200 is welded to the frame 100, as shown. Figure 1As shown, the cleaning chamber 200 has a cylindrical structure. A spray pipe connected to the side wall of the cleaning chamber 200 is installed therethrough. The inlet of the spray pipe is connected to a pump in the cleaning solution storage tank via a water pump. The water pump draws the cleaning solution from the storage tank into the spray pipe, which then sprays it into the cleaning chamber 200 to complete the spray cleaning operation. A cleaning basket is detachably installed inside the fixed frame 400. The cleaning basket is secured within the fixed frame 400 and can slide along the axis of the cleaning chamber 200 under external force, enabling the installation and separation of the cleaning basket from the fixed frame 400. A rotating assembly 300 is installed on the cleaning chamber 200, which can... The fixed frame 400 and the cleaning basket inside the fixed frame 400 swing or rotate. The workpiece to be cleaned is placed in the cleaning basket. The rotating component 300 can swing or rotate the fixed frame 400 and the cleaning basket inside the fixed frame 400. The swing angle is generally 15°-120°. This utility model can drive the fixed frame 400 to rotate by the rotating component 300, while simultaneously rotating the cleaning basket and the workpiece to be cleaned inside it. With the cleaning agent in the cleaning chamber 200, it can achieve efficient rinsing of the workpiece, greatly reduce cleaning dead angles, increase the oscillation frequency of the cleaning liquid in the cleaning chamber 200, improve cleaning efficiency, and make cleaning more efficient and thorough.

[0024] According to one embodiment of the present invention, such as Figure 1As shown, the rotating assembly 300 includes a drive component 301 fixedly mounted on the outer wall of the cleaning chamber 200. The drive component 301 is a servo motor. A rotating shaft 302 is driven at the end of the output shaft of the drive component 301. The rotating shaft 302 passes through the side wall of the cleaning chamber 200. The connection between the rotating shaft 302 and the cleaning chamber 200 is rotatably connected by a sealed bearing and a water seal. There are two water seals, which are respectively mounted on the rotating shaft 302 located on both sides of the side wall of the cleaning chamber 200. The water seals are used to perform efficient sealing of the connection between the cleaning chamber 200 and the rotating shaft 302 without affecting the rotation of the rotating shaft 302, which greatly improves the sealing performance of the cleaning chamber 200. Annular rails 201 are welded to both ends of the cleaning chamber 200. The rails of the annular rails 201... The opening faces the axis of the cleaning chamber 200. Turntables 401, adapted to the annular rail 201, are welded to both ends of the fixed frame 400. The turntables 401 are rotatably mounted within the annular rail 201. The rotating component 300 is fixedly mounted to the turntable 401 on the same side. The rotating component 300 can drive the turntable 401 to swing or rotate within the annular rail 201 on the same side. This invention can rotate the rotating shaft 302 and the fixed frame 400 together through the rotation of the output shaft of the driving component 301, thereby achieving the throwing of the workpiece to be cleaned inside the fixed frame 400 and the tumbling and agitation of the cleaning fluid in the cleaning chamber 200, greatly improving the cleaning efficiency and effect of the workpiece.
[0025] According to another embodiment of the present invention, such as Figure 2 and Figure 4 As shown, a reducer 303 is provided at the end of the output shaft of the servo motor. The output end of the reducer 303 is fixed together with the rotating shaft 302. The rotating shaft 302 passes through the inner ring of the sealed bearing and is fixed together with the inner ring of the sealed bearing. A through hole adapted to the outer ring of the sealed bearing is opened on the side wall of the cleaning chamber 200. The outer ring of the sealed bearing is welded into the through hole, and the part in contact with the through hole is sealed by adhesive. This utility model can realize the transmission connection between the output shaft of the servo motor and the rotating shaft 302 through the reducer 303, and can also realize the conversion of the high rotation of the output shaft of the servo motor to low speed rotation, which greatly increases the stability of the rotation of the drive component and reduces the vibration of the equipment to a certain extent. The low speed rotation also reduces the resistance when the fixed frame 400 rotates under the drive of the rotating shaft 302, making the operation safer and more convenient.
[0026] According to another embodiment of the present invention, such as Figure 1 and Figure 2As shown, a mounting bracket 500 is also provided in front of the frame 100. The mounting bracket 500 is welded to the front of the frame 100. A telescopic push rod 600 is provided on the mounting bracket 500. The telescopic push rod 600 is an electric push rod or a hydraulic push rod. A sealing door 700 is provided at the end of the output rod of the telescopic push rod 600. A sealing gasket is provided on the surface of the sealing door 700 opposite to the cleaning chamber 200. The sealing gasket is made of non-slip, wear-resistant and corrosion-resistant rubber. The sealing door 700 seals the front end of the cleaning chamber 200 under the push of the output rod of the telescopic push rod 600. This utility model can achieve the closing of the cleaning chamber 200 by the extension and retraction of the output rod of the telescopic push rod 600, realizing efficient cleaning operation. Opening it can realize the removal and placement of workpieces, which is more convenient.
[0027] According to another embodiment of the present invention, such as Figure 1 and Figure 3 As shown, the mounting bracket 500 is also equipped with a slide rail, and a slider is slidably installed inside the slide rail. The slider is fixed to the outside of the sealing door 700. This utility model can make the operation of sliding the sealing door 700 along the slide rail more stable through the cooperation of the slide rail and the slider, which greatly increases the stability of the device movement.
[0028] How to use this utility model:
[0029] First, it needs to be clarified that the cleaning structure involved in this utility model is mainly used in the cleaning chamber 200 of a horizontal hydrocarbon vacuum cleaner. Working in conjunction with the cleaning fluid within the cleaning chamber 200, it achieves efficient cleaning of the workpiece. This utility model uses the automated cleaning and rinsing of components in the lubricating oil system of an aircraft engine and casing-type parts as an example to remove hardened skin, carbon deposits, oil, grease, debris, and other impurities from the surface of the components. The usage of the cleaning structure is described in detail below. When cleaning is required, the cleaning basket containing the workpiece is conveyed into the fixed frame 400 within the cleaning chamber 200. Then, the output rod of the telescopic push rod 600 is activated. The sealing door 700 is pushed to close the cleaning chamber 200. Then, the water pump is started to draw the cleaning solvent from the cleaning agent storage tank into the cleaning chamber 200. After reaching the appropriate water level, the output shaft of the servo motor is started to rotate. The rotation of the output shaft of the servo motor is reduced by the reducer 303 and then transmitted to the rotating shaft 302. The rotating shaft 302 and the fixed frame 400 rotate in the cleaning chamber 200. With the spraying of the cleaning machine's spray system and the cooperation of the ultrasonic cleaning system, the workpiece is rinsed efficiently, greatly reducing cleaning dead corners, increasing the oscillation frequency of the cleaning liquid in the cleaning chamber 200, improving cleaning efficiency, and making the cleaning more efficient and thorough.
